73628-3030 Basic Meaning
-
What does each digit of ZIP Code 73628-3030 stands for? ZIP+4 Code consists of two parts, the first five digits can be located to the post office, and the last four digits can identify a geographic segment within the five-digit delivery area. The 6-7 digits designate sector or several blocks, and the 8-9 digits designate segment or one side of a street.
